Address 0 IDC

ibcpM6cqGTV6G3UB9nscZu1CUYYVQ7Xhym

Confirmed

Total Received69367693.934409 IDC
Total Sent69367693.934409 IDC
Final Balance0 IDC
No. Transactions2

Transactions

ibcpM6cqGTV6G3UB9nscZu1CUYYVQ7Xhym69367693.934409 IDC
Fee: 0.000022 IDC
353694 Confirmations69367693.934387 IDC
ibcpM6cqGTV6G3UB9nscZu1CUYYVQ7Xhym69367693.934409 IDC
iUES99bEGs5JwXs7o1KT9iAGFYJSjC3opr100 IDC ×
Fee: 0.000022 IDC
353735 Confirmations69367793.934409 IDC